文摘The jewelry industry faces intense competition,making customer loyalty essential for sustained success.This paper examines customer loyalty through the lens of the ABC attitude model,which encompasses cognitive,affective,and behavioral dimensions.Cognitive factors,such as perceived quality and brand reputation,establish the foundation of trust,while affective factors,including emotional attachment and trust,strengthen customer relationships.Behavioral factors,such as repeat purchases and advocacy,reflect observable loyalty actions.The study proposes strategies to enhance loyalty,including delivering superior products and services,strengthening customer relationship management,and leveraging word-of-mouth and digital marketing.These approaches provide actionable insights for building long-term customer relationships in a competitive market.Future research could explore emerging technologies and cultural influences to further refine loyalty strategies.This research highlights the multidimensional nature of customer loyalty and offers practical recommendations for jewelry enterprises.

文摘The paper introduces the classical ABC model of floral development and thereafter ABCD, ABCDE and quartet models, and presents achievements in the studies on floral evolution such as the improved understanding on the relationship of reproductive organs between gnetophytes and angiosperms, new results in perianth evolution and identified homology of floral organs between dicots and monocots. The evo-devo studies on plant taxa at different evolutionary levels are useful to better understanding the homology of floral organs, and to clarifying the mysteries of the origin and sub-sequent diversification of flowers.
